HELP – DVD tracks play in wrong order
Hi
Just today I had to make a DVD quite urgently, which was comprised of 6 video tracks that needed to play as one file from beginning to end.
I used DVD Studio Pro, but I’m no expert, so I just connected the videos, starting from the Menu’s play button, by linking the button to the first track and then telling every track from there to ‘end jump’ to the next one, and of course the last one to jump to the menu.No chapter markers or settings (I don’t know how to do that yet)’
This worked fine on my computer, DVD played as it should, but when inserted into a DVD player, it started playing the tracks in completely the wrong order, mixing it up.
I thought I’d done something wrong, so later at home I did another copy – worked fine on my mac but in DVD player, although it started with the first track (unlike the previous DVD player), it would jump randomly when you used the skip button. If you left it be, it would play from beginning to end.
What’s the key to ensuring 100% excellence with this? I noticed that on my DVD player’s info for the DVD, the video tracks had ‘track numbers’ that didn’t go from 1-6, but was more like 1,3,6,5,2,4.
Is there a way to assign a track or order number to a video track?Thanks
